H2: What are the different power sources for underwater tarpon lights?
Several methods exist for powering underwater tarpon lights, each with its pros and cons:
-
12V Batteries: These are a popular choice due to their relatively high capacity and availability. Many boaters already have 12V systems in place, making integration straightforward. However, you need a reliable waterproof connection and sufficient battery capacity to avoid running out of power during your fishing trip. Consider using deep-cycle marine batteries designed for extended discharge.
-
Rechargeable Batteries: Lithium-ion batteries are becoming increasingly popular due to their high energy density and lightweight nature. They offer longer run times compared to traditional lead-acid batteries. Ensure the rechargeable battery and its housing are completely waterproof for underwater use.
-
AC Power Adapters (Shore Power): If you're fishing from a dock or a location with readily available shore power, an AC-powered light with a waterproof adapter can be convenient. However, this severely limits your fishing locations.
-
Solar Power: While solar-powered underwater lights are gaining traction, their output may be insufficient for attracting tarpon effectively, especially in low-light conditions. Solar options generally require significant charging time and might be impractical for night fishing unless used as a supplemental light source.
H2: How long do underwater tarpon lights last on a single charge?
The runtime of an underwater tarpon light on a single charge is heavily dependent on the battery capacity, the light's power consumption, and the light's intensity setting. A larger capacity battery will naturally provide a longer run time. Lowering the light's intensity can significantly extend its operational lifespan on a single charge. Manufacturers often provide estimates of runtime based on specific settings, but real-world usage may vary. Always check the manufacturer's specifications for runtime information.
H2: Are there any safety concerns when using underwater tarpon lights?
Safety should always be a top priority when using underwater lights. Ensure all electrical connections are waterproof and properly insulated to prevent short circuits and electrical shocks. Never submerge lights that are not explicitly rated for underwater use. Always follow the manufacturer's instructions and safety guidelines. Additionally, be mindful of potential hazards related to operating equipment in the dark, especially near water.
H2: What are the best practices for maintaining underwater tarpon lights?
Proper maintenance extends the life and performance of your underwater tarpon lights. After each use, rinse the lights with fresh water to remove any salt or debris. Regularly check the battery connections and ensure they are clean and secure. Store the lights in a dry, cool place when not in use. Follow the manufacturer's recommendations for cleaning and maintenance for optimal performance.
